Educational Objectives:

1. Identify approaches to moral theory and reasoning.

2. Identify personal preferred methods to moral reasoning.

3. Identify the history, purpose, and responsibilities of ethics committees which will inform their role- on the committee.

4. Identify salient and prominent bioethics cases.

5. Apply the purpose and process of ethics consultation to their daily practices.
